
Niger junta orders 'general mobilisation' in fight against jihadists
[France 24 - Africa] - 27/12/2025
Niger's military junta has declared a general mobilisation and requisition of people and resources to combat jihadist insurgents, a government statement said Saturday. The measure requires citizens to comply with call-up orders to contribute to national defense as the junta faces growing (…)
